      <description>&lt;P&gt;Just saw my July 3rd EQ FICO 9 on NFCU site and saw that score had dropped 17 points from a month ago, which is odd because EQ FICO 8 is up about that many points. Contributing to the oddity is that both revolving utilization and installment utilization have improved over the month, and there have been no inquiries or new accounts, or anything else which would normally cause a FICO score to go down.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Spitballing: Does anyone out there have a breakdown of the FICO 9 scorecards? Is it possible that there are 2 thick clean FICO 9 scorecards which are distinguished by utilization levels? I doubt it, but I'm struggling to come up with a rational explanation.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Holy cow. I guess that is the answer. Apparently FICO 9 added a scorecard for folks with high utilization, which I was on until this month. So that my improvement in utilization caused a scorecard change:&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;&lt;U&gt;&lt;EM&gt;"With the addition of a scorecard for consumers with a high&lt;/EM&gt;&lt;/U&gt;&lt;/STRONG&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;&lt;U&gt;&lt;EM&gt;amount of revolving debt&lt;/EM&gt;&lt;/U&gt;&lt;/STRONG&gt;, FICO® Score 9 can do an even better job in predicting bankruptcy as well as&lt;BR /&gt;other forms of delinquency"&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Link to PDF:&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;A href="https://www.google.com/url?sa=t&amp;amp;rct=j&amp;amp;q=&amp;amp;esrc=s&amp;amp;source=web&amp;amp;cd=&amp;amp;ved=2ahUKEwjryO3p_7PqAhV2j3IEHWlODQgQFjAAegQIGBAB&amp;amp;url=https%3A%2F%2Fwww.transunion.com%2Fresources%2Ftransunion%2Fdoc%2Fproducts%2Fresources%2Fproduct-fico-9-risk-scores-as.pdf&amp;amp;usg=AOvVaw3vY9B7LAkO2et5lMpvCddE" target="_blank"&gt;https://www.google.com/url?sa=t&amp;amp;rct=j&amp;amp;q=&amp;amp;esrc=s&amp;amp;source=web&amp;amp;cd=&amp;amp;ved=2ahUKEwjryO3p_7PqAhV2j3IEHWlODQgQFjAAegQIGBAB&amp;amp;url=https%3A%2F%2Fwww.transunion.com%2Fresources%2Ftransunion%2Fdoc%2Fproducts%2Fresources%2Fproduct-fico-9-risk-scores-as.pdf&amp;amp;usg=AOvVaw3vY9B7LAkO2et5lMpvCddE&lt;/A&gt;&lt;/P&gt;</description>

It could be similar to a industry score where they do an overlay.&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;Have you gotten either or both of those codes before at lower utilization?&lt;HR /&gt;&lt;/BLOCKQUOTE&gt;&lt;P&gt;Fico 9 has a 13th scorecard for segmentation. This is not an overlay which both Fico 8 and Fico 9 use for industry options. Actually older Fico models also have industry overlays. Best I can tell based on published literature is the Fico 9 13th scorecard only applies to clean scorecards. write-ups suggest any clean profile could be assigned to #13 according to the dictates of utilization. Derogatory scorecards don't put much focus on utilization. I believe the segmentation is something like the below - note the Fico 9 high utilization scorecard under "clean scorecards"&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;span class="lia-inline-image-display-wrapper lia-image-align-inline" image-alt="Fico 8 segmentation.jpg" style="width: 775px;"&gt;&lt;img src="https://ficoforums.myfico.com/t5/image/serverpage/image-id/40550iE9DE3AB5273A9BF4/image-size/large?v=v2&amp;amp;px=999" role="button" title="Fico 8 segmentation.jpg" alt="Fico 8 segmentation.jpg" /&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/P&gt;</description>
